A Shared Decision-Making System for Diabetes Medication Choice Utilizing Electronic Health Record Data.

Yu Wang, Peng-Fei Li, Yu Tian

    IEEE Journal of Biomedical and Health Informatics
    |January 24, 2017
    PubMed
    Summary

    This study introduces a shared decision-making (SDM) system for type-2 diabetes patients. It uses electronic health records (EHR) and a classification model to recommend antihyperglycemic medications, personalizing treatment strategies.

    Area of Science:

    • Medical Informatics
    • Clinical Decision Support
    • Diabetes Management

    Background:

    • Shared decision-making (SDM) is crucial for managing complex conditions like type-2 diabetes mellitus (T2DM).
    • Current clinical guidelines lack personalized patient health condition considerations in antihyperglycemic medication decisions.
    • Existing decision aids do not adequately integrate patient-specific data.

    Purpose of the Study:

    • To propose a novel SDM system framework for T2DM patients.
    • To integrate guideline knowledge with patient-specific electronic health record (EHR) data.
    • To develop a multilabel classification model for recommending antihyperglycemic medications.

    Main Methods:

    • Utilized a multilabel classification model trained on class-imbalanced EHR data from 2542 T2DM inpatients.
    • Engineered 77 features from EHR data to predict eight antihyperglycemic medication labels.
    • Validated the recommendation model's performance on real-world data.

    Main Results:

    • The multilabel recommendation model demonstrated stable performance across single-label classifications.
    • The model successfully predicted minority positive cases, achieving an average recall of 0.9898 across eight classes.
    • As a multilabel classifier, the model achieved high performance with an F_exam score of 0.8269 and Recall_exam of 0.9664.

    Conclusions:

    • The proposed SDM system framework effectively integrates guideline knowledge with EHR data for personalized T2DM treatment.
    • EHR-driven decision support enhances physician-patient understanding and tailors medication recommendations.
    • This approach facilitates more effective shared decision-making conversations for antihyperglycemic medication strategies.
